ED HARDY: Art for Life
By Ed Hardy and Alan Govenar.
Renowned tattoo artist Hardy's work straddles the line between classic and contemporary. These amazing flash illustrations feature old-school tattoo motifs reimagined into hip, low-brow images featuring dragons, broken hearts, sailors and more. These intricate and dangerous-looking images have made an indelible mark in the world of tattoos and high fashion. The crossover of his tattoo art is fantastic: there are Ed Hardy stores in 30 countries, selling his fashion line and he also creates hand-painted porcelain, all while still maintaining his tattoo studio in San Francisco. This is an entrancing look at the man behind the brand and his incredible skills. Introductory essay in English, German and French.

Publisher: teNeues, 2009
Binding: Hardcover with dustjacket
Dimensions: 6x8
Pages: 144pg
Color: Full Color throughout
ISBN: #9783832793241
